What would you trade to save the ones you love?A Second Chance is a deeply moving coming-of-age story that follows three teenage girls navigating love, family, faith, and betrayal in a world that often tests the very foundations they stand on.Set in the heart of Oak Haven, this emotionally layered novel explores the spiritual journeys of Mikaila, Kaitlyn, and Chara as they face one impossible bargain. When Mikaila wakes from a vision promising her friend a second chance, she must race time, faith, and impossible choices to save Chara from a secret that could destroy them both.If you love emotional suspense, faith-driven stakes, amidst the challenges of growing up, broken homes, with shifting friendships and tense small-town mystery, A Second Chance will keep you turning pages.With relationships that both heal and hurt, and a constant undercurrent of hope, A Second Chance gently wrestles with what it means to trust God when life feels anything but fair.It's a beautifully diverse portrayal of Christian teens who are not perfect but trying.Perfect for readers seeking a Christian novel that feels real, timely, and rooted in the emotional complexity of adolescence, this book will resonate with teen girls and boys alike, as well as adults looking for a story of faith's quiet strength in the face of chaos.A powerful story of hope, read it today.
